Ravencoin (RVN) has emerged as a niche but influential player in the blockchain ecosystem, focusing on asset creation and peer-to-peer transfers of digital assets. Designed as a fork of Bitcoin, Ravencoin launched in 2018 with the goal of enabling users to issue and transfer tokens representing real-world assets like stocks, commodities, or collectibles. What is Ravencoin used for?

Ravencoin is designed specifically for creating and transferring digital assets. Users can issue tokens representing anything from loyalty points to real estate deeds, making it ideal for decentralized asset management.

Why do some exchanges show different prices for RVN?

Price discrepancies arise due to differences in local demand, trading volume, and currency pairs. For example, KRW-denominated prices on Upbit may diverge slightly from USDT prices on Binance due to regional market dynamics.

How does Ravencoin differ from other blockchain platforms?

Unlike general-purpose blockchains like Ethereum, Ravencoin focuses exclusively on asset creation and transfer. It does not support smart contracts in the traditional sense but offers simpler, faster transactions optimized for tokenized assets.
